Choosing Your Online Casino: What to Look For

The online casino landscape is vast, so picking the right one is crucial. Here’s what to consider:

  • Licensing and Regulation: This is non-negotiable. Always, always choose casinos licensed by reputable authorities. The Australian government doesn’t directly license online casinos, but many are licensed by bodies like the UK Gambling Commission or the Malta Gaming Authority. These licenses mean the casino is regularly audited and adheres to strict standards of fairness and security.
  • Game Selection: Do they have the games you love? Slots, blackjack, roulette, poker, live dealer games? A good casino will offer a wide variety from top-tier software providers. Look for games with high return-to-player (RTP) percentages.
  • Bonuses and Promotions: Welcome bonuses, free spins, loyalty programs – these can boost your bankroll. However, always read the terms and conditions. Wagering requirements (how many times you need to play through the bonus) can significantly impact the value of a bonus.
  • Payment Methods: Make sure the casino supports convenient and secure payment options for deposits and withdrawals. Credit cards, debit cards, e-wallets (like PayPal or Neteller), and bank transfers are common. Check for any fees associated with transactions.
  • Customer Support: Responsive and helpful customer support is essential. Look for casinos that offer 24/7 support via live chat, email, and phone.
  • Mobile Compatibility: Most gamblers play on their phones these days. Ensure the casino has a mobile-friendly website or a dedicated app.

Understanding Game Mechanics and Strategies

Knowing the basics of the games you play is vital. Here’s a quick rundown:

Slots

Slots are games of chance, but understanding the RTP and volatility can help you manage your expectations. RTP (Return to Player) is the percentage of all wagered money a slot is expected to pay back over time. Volatility refers to the risk level. High volatility slots pay out less frequently but offer larger wins, while low volatility slots pay out more often but with smaller amounts. Choose games that suit your bankroll and risk tolerance.

Blackjack

Blackjack is a game of skill and strategy. Learn basic strategy charts to make informed decisions about hitting, standing, doubling down, and splitting. These charts are based on mathematical probabilities and can significantly reduce the house edge.

Roulette

Roulette is another game of chance, but you can manage your risk by understanding the different bet types. Inside bets (e.g., single numbers) offer higher payouts but lower odds, while outside bets (e.g., red/black, odd/even) have lower payouts but better odds. Consider a betting system, but remember that no system guarantees a win.

Poker

Poker requires skill, strategy, and a good understanding of probabilities. Learn the hand rankings, practice your bluffing skills, and develop a solid understanding of position and pot odds. There are tons of resources online to help you improve your poker game.

Bankroll Management: The Key to Longevity

This is arguably the most critical aspect of online gambling. Effective bankroll management ensures you can enjoy the games without risking more than you can afford to lose. Here’s how:

  • Set a Budget: Determine how much money you can comfortably afford to spend on gambling each month or session. Stick to this budget, no matter what.
  • Divide Your Bankroll: Divide your bankroll into smaller units for each session. This helps you manage your losses and prevents you from chasing losses.
  • Set Loss Limits: Decide on a maximum loss amount for each session. Once you reach this limit, stop playing.
  • Set Win Goals: Have a target win amount. When you reach it, consider cashing out some of your winnings or ending the session.
  • Avoid Chasing Losses: This is a dangerous trap. Don’t try to win back your losses by betting more.
  • Track Your Spending: Keep a record of your deposits, withdrawals, and winnings/losses. This helps you monitor your gambling behavior and identify any potential problems.

Staying Safe and Responsible

Online gambling should be a fun and entertaining activity. It’s crucial to gamble responsibly and protect yourself. Here’s how:

  • Self-Exclusion: Most casinos offer self-exclusion options, allowing you to temporarily or permanently block yourself from accessing their platform.
  • Deposit Limits: Set daily, weekly, or monthly deposit limits to control your spending.
  • Time Limits: Set time limits for your gaming sessions.
  • Recognize the Signs of Problem Gambling: If you’re experiencing financial difficulties, chasing losses, or neglecting other responsibilities due to gambling, seek help. Contact gambling support services like Gambling Help Online or Lifeline.
  • Protect Your Personal Information: Use strong passwords, keep your software updated, and only gamble on secure websites.
